So, faced with this looming meteorological drama, what’s a determined traveler to do? First and foremost, empower yourself with information. Keep an eagle eye on those evolving weather forecasts, not just for your immediate departure point, but crucially, for your destination and any planned layovers. Downloading your specific airline's mobile app becomes practically non-negotiable for real-time updates and notifications. If your journey involves driving, plot out potential alternative routes, double-check your vehicle's readiness for winter conditions, and for goodness sake, pack an emergency kit with essentials like blankets, water, and snacks. And honestly, building in a little extra buffer time? That, my friends, is absolutely priceless.
